Outdoor Commercial Painting in Loveland, CO

Outdoor commercial painting services include the application of high-quality paint and coatings to the exterior surfaces of commercial buildings, such as office complexes, retail centers, warehouses, and industrial facilities. These projects typically involve preparing surfaces by cleaning, sanding, or priming to ensure proper adhesion and durability. Property owners often seek these services to enhance curb appeal, protect structures from weathering, or update the appearance of their commercial spaces, making them more inviting to clients and employees alike.

Before requesting outdoor commercial painting, property owners should consider the scope of the project, including the size of the building and the types of surfaces involved. It's also useful to understand the condition of existing paint or coatings and whether any repairs or surface treatments are needed beforehand. Clarifying preferred colors, finishes, and any specific environmental or safety requirements can help ensure the project meets expectations and results in a long-lasting, professional finish.

Project Types

Common Outdoor Commercial Painting Jobs

Exterior building walls - freshen up the appearance of commercial facades with durable exterior paint.

Storefronts and signage - enhance visibility and branding through high-quality outdoor paint work.

Parking lot and pavement markings - improve safety and organization with clear, long-lasting paint lines.

Loading docks and service areas - protect surfaces and maintain a professional look with weather-resistant coatings.

Outdoor metal surfaces - prevent rust and corrosion on fences, railings, and other metal fixtures.

Industrial and warehouse exteriors - withstand harsh weather conditions while maintaining an attractive exterior.

FAQ

Outdoor Commercial Painting Questions

What types of outdoor surfaces can be painted? Outdoor commercial painting services typically cover surfaces such as walls, fences, metal structures, and signage to enhance appearance and durability.

Is surface preparation important before painting? Yes, proper cleaning, sanding, and priming are essential to ensure the paint adheres well and lasts longer on exterior surfaces.

What finishes are available for outdoor commercial painting? Finishes may include matte, satin, or gloss, depending on the desired look and functional needs of the property.

How often should outdoor commercial surfaces be repainted? Repainting frequency depends on the material and exposure conditions, but typically every 5 to 10 years is recommended for maintaining quality.
